Getting Started

To get a local copy up and running, please follow these simple steps.

Prerequisites

React Native environment setup on your machine.

Setup

  1. Fork this repo in your own GitHub account
  2. Clone the forked repo to your local machine
  3. Run pnpm install to install all dependencies in the project
  4. For Android:
    pnpm android
    
    For iOS:
    pnpm ios

Comes with Built-in generators

Component generator

This is the generator you will be using most often. They come pre-wrapped with mobx-react-lite's observer function, which you'll need to trigger re-renders if any MobX-State-Tree properties that are being used in this component change.

npx ignite-cli generate component MyAwesomeButton
  • Creates the component/function

Screen generator

Generates a "hooks enabled" screen that is also pre-wrapped with mobx-react-lite's observer function, making it automatically re-render anytime a relevant MST property changes.

npx ignite-cli generate screen Settings

Model generator

Creates a Mobx-State-Tree model.

npx ignite-cli generate model Pizza
  • Creates the model
  • Creates a unit test file
  • Appends export to models/index.ts unless you pass --skip-index-file

./app directory

Included in an Ignite boilerplate project is the app directory. This is a directory you would normally have to create when using vanilla React Native.

The inside of the app directory looks similar to the following:

app
├── components
├── config
├── i18n
├── models
├── navigators
├── screens
├── services
├── theme
├── utils
└── app.tsx

components This is where your reusable components live which help you build your screens.

i18n This is where your translations will live if you are using react-native-i18n.

models This is where your app's models will live. Each model has a directory which will contain the mobx-state-tree model file, test file, and any other supporting files like actions, types, etc.

navigators This is where your react-navigation navigators will live.

screens This is where your screen components will live. A screen is a React component which will take up the entire screen and be part of the navigation hierarchy. Each screen will have a directory containing the .tsx file, along with any assets or other helper files.

services Any services that interface with the outside world will live here (think REST APIs, Push Notifications, etc.).

theme Here lives the theme for your application, including spacing, colors, and typography.

utils This is a great place to put miscellaneous helpers and utilities. Things like date helpers, formatters, etc. are often found here. However, it should only be used for things that are truly shared across your application. If a helper or utility is only used by a specific component or model, consider co-locating your helper with that component or model.

app.tsx This is the entry point to your app. This is where you will find the main App component which renders the rest of the application.

./assets directory

This directory is designed to organize and store various assets, making it easy for you to manage and use them in your application. The assets are further categorized into subdirectories, including icons and images:

assets
├── icons
└── images

icons This is where your icon assets will live. These icons can be used for buttons, navigation elements, or any other UI components. The recommended format for icons is PNG, but other formats can be used as well.

Ignite comes with a built-in Icon component. You can find detailed usage instructions in the docs.

images This is where your images will live, such as background images, logos, or any other graphics. You can use various formats such as PNG, JPEG, or GIF for your images.

Another valuable built-in component within Ignite is the AutoImage component. You can find detailed usage instructions in the docs.

How to use your icon or image assets:

import { Image } from 'react-native';

const MyComponent = () => {
  return (
    <Image source={require('../assets/images/my_image.png')} />
  );
};
